19th Century French Cantonnière/ Window Valance in Needlepoint Tapestry

A very charming 19th century French cantonnière in needlepoint tapestry, decorated with a bouquet of flowers.

A window valance is a form of window treatment that covers the uppermost part of the window and can be hung alone or paired with other window blinds or curtains. Valances are a popular decorative choice in concealing drapery hardware. Window valances were popular in Victorian interior design.
